The Social Security System’s SSS Salary Loan is a multi-purpose cash loan offer open for members who:

  • have posted at least 36 monthly contributions in the SSS account
  • have an updated account with regards to the payment of the monthly contributions
  • 65 years old and below at the time of the loan application 
  • are currently employed, self-employed, or voluntary member of the SSS
  • has not received any final benefit from the SSS
  • has not been disqualified due to fraud committed against the SSS

For the purpose of financing minor and major house repairs and home improvements, the Social Security System offers the SSS Housing Loan. Here are the eligibility requirements for application:

  • member must have posted at least 36 monthly contributions with 24 continuous contributions prior to the application
  • not more than 60 years old at the time of application
  • not previously granted a repair and/or improvement loan by the SSS or NHMFC
  • not been granted final SSS benefits
  • borrower and spouse is updated in the payment of their other SSS loan(s)

When a natural disaster struck a certain place leaving it in a state of calamity, the SSS members who are living or working in the calamity-stricken area may apply for a loan. Here are the qualifications:

  • esident of an area declared under a State of Calamity
  • with at least 36 monthly contributions posted to SSS, six (6) of which posted within the last 12 months before the month of the application for SSS Calamity Loan
    • If self-employed, voluntary, or land-based overseas Filipino worker (OFW), member must have posted at least six (6) monthly contributions under the current coverage/membership type before the month of the application for SSS Calamity Loan
  • has not availed final benefits from the SSS
  • has no outstanding balance in the SSS Loan Restructuring Program (LRP) or CLAP
